Just 45 minutes from Tegucigalpa, the bustling capital of Honduras, you will find Finca La Monta ñ a. The area, located in a reserve in Parque Nacional La Tigra, is home to tiger cubs, tepezcuintles,venados, squirrels and guatusas, and can wander around the farm.

Finca La Monta ñ a produces coffee according to organic standards and is certified by the Organic crop improvement Association (OCIA) International, Utzkapeh and the Rainforest Alliance. Consistent with the organic process, only organic products are used for fertilization and pest control.

The estate is certified by OCIA INTERNATIONAL,UTZKAPEH,RAINFOREST ALLIANCE, which enables them to work in an organizational way, such as crops, diversity, wood trees, taking care of animals, and developing people's living conditions.

Lempira Lompilla

The hybrid variety of Timor Hybrid 832ap1 and Caturra was selected by PROMECAFE / pedigree selection by InstitutoHondure ñ odeCaf é (IHCAFE). Highly similar to Costa Rica 95.

Recently, Lempira has confirmed through scientific assessment that it is vulnerable to coffee leaf rust in Honduras and may also be vulnerable in other parts of Central America. Very sensitive to Ojo de Gallo. Recommended for acidic soils and soils rich in aluminum. Recommended for the warmest areas.

The variety Lempira accounts for a large portion of coffee production in Honduras and has been widely cultivated since the outbreak of leaf rust began in Central America in 2012.
